British cable on Prince Dhani, 1951


Here’s a confidential March 1951 cable from British chargé d’affaires Richard Whittington on Prince Dhani Niwat, an uncle of Thailand’s King Bhumibol Adulyadej, who was appointed regent after the death of Prince Rangsit of Chainat.

The cable describes Dhani as an “ardent Royalist” who loathed the prime minister, Field Marshal Phibul Songkram, but believed in the necessity of working with him to neutralise exiled former Senior Statesman Pridi Banomyong, “whom he regards as a radical and an anti-monarchist”.
